Early one Halloween evening, Bart's friends asked him to join them in smashing their neighbors' decorative pumpkins. He complied
Anon25 [30]

Answer:

Foot-in-door technique

Explanation:

The foot-in-door technique is used by many people in society. This technique is meant to when a person does a small request to a person and that person replies in yes, the other person then makes a big request. It is done because people thinking that if you make other people agree at small request then you can make them agree with them at a bigger request.  

These techniques are used by the salesperson. Salesperson used this technique so that more people can buy their products. Many people used their knowledge so they could not be persuaded by other people to buy a product that does not need it.  

Thus in the above technique, Bart friends used the foot-in-door technique to make Bart agree at bigger requests.

Six-year-old Alex likes to fix things with his dad around the house. He grabs his toy tools and sometimes even picks up a real s
Rudiy27

Answer:

Social Learning Theory

Explanation:

According to my research on different learning theories, I can say that based on the information provided within the question the theory that best explains this situation is called the Social Learning Theory. This theory states that learning and social behavior is most rapidly acquired by observing and imitating others. Which is what Alex is doing by imitating what his father is doing while trying to fix something.
